Abstract

A method includes a protected social entity is determined based on one or more user inputs, and data on one or more social networks that is related to the protected social entity is monitored. A risk to the protected social entity is determined based on monitoring the data on the one or more social networks that is related to the protected social entity. The risk management data is provided to a user.
